This weeks photo theme is old fashioned and well … my house is of an old fashioned North American style since it was build in 1927.

When we first moved into the neighborhood we met a man who lived across the street at the corner house. He remembered the houses being build and in fact had lived in his house as a child! He moved away as a young adult but bought the house when it was available later in life. So he lived most of his life in that home!

We got a lot of stories about the old neighborhood and what the area used to be prior to housing going up. Basically it was farm land. I guess back then, this was the outskirts of the city, but these days it’s almost downtown!

The photo above was taken a couple of years ago when my husband and I, with the help of some friends, were putting a skylight in the roof of our enclosed porch. That’s why there’s a big hole in the roof … we were only half done the job at that point!

Our house is triple brick and the walls are plaster and lathe – with no insulation! Luckily the house was very well build and it seems warm enough even on very cold winter days.

The weather here in Toronto has been strange this month. January began with a major snow storm, then it warmed up, so much so it seemed very spring like, and then in the last week it’s been like living in the Arctic.

I must be getting older because I’m feeling all these weather changes. Especially when it’s really cold outside. Ok it’s not really aging. I have Crohns disease and it can affect your joints too. I’m sure that’s what it is.

If I’ve been sitting for a while and then have to get up to go upstairs to use the washroom my knees protest. Walking up the stairs really hurts. Of course by the time I’ve been moving around for a little bit knees usually start to feel a bit better, but those first few minutes are bad.

My mom had a bad back and bad knees too. As her pain got worse we started to worry about her walking up and down the stairs. Luckily my parents had set up their home so that they didn’t have to go up and down the stairs all that often, but of course the freezer was in the basement so there would be occasional trips downstairs to get things out of the freezer.

When my father passed away we worried about my mom even more. She got around pretty well – especially when she didn’t have to navigate stairs, but being alone in the house presented new problems. What if she fell on the stairs … there was no one there to hear her fall or to help her.

My husband came up with the idea of installing one of those stair lifts. I think my mother liked the idea, but we could never fully talk her into it.

Toronto has lovely beaches, parks, hiking and biking trails, fantastic restaurants and entertainment areas (the theatre district is in the top five largest in the world), great clubs and bars if you’re into the nightlife and a world of opportunities as far as employment goes.

As far as I’m concerned Toronto is one of the best cities to live in. There’s always something going on. Throughout the year there are many different festivals ranging from comedy to photography to simply celebrating the city.
